## Kickoff Notes — ChipGate Reader

Quick recap for the Harborfell Marathon setup: the trackside timing-chip readers need firmware flashed before Thursday's dry run, and the mat at the 10k split has been flaky, so test it twice. Spare antennas are in the blue crate. Don't reorder cabling without checking first — it's mapped to the scoring van. All hardware questions go to the lead listed below.

approver of yahig-kagup = Ralok Sorael

CI troubleshooting note for reviewers: the PickPath optimizer suite is flaking on the routing-benchmark stage, not the unit tests. Root cause is a nondeterministic tie-break in the aisle scorer when two bins have equal travel cost; the fix pins the comparator ordering. Re-run the stage twice before approving to confirm stability. The passing pipeline run is identified by the token below.

build token for tawif-bahip: htk31_68bba16e1afabfef4ecc69408c06f16

Subject: DR drill Thursday — Graphlet viz

Hey Soren — quick heads up before you review the failover PR. Thursday we're simulating a full outage of the Graphlet dependency visualizer and restoring from the Bramblewood cold backup. Your approval gates the restore script. If the drill locks the service account mid-run, unlock it with the recovery passphrase below.

strongbox words: druiel-frador-brieth-druys-fenys-zorwyn-zorael